Defining Modern Alternatives to Roof Coatings

In simple terms, applying a roof coating over asphalt shingles is the process of layering a protective liquid membrane or reflective paint over existing granules to seal cracks and reflect UV rays. This approach is often viewed as a humanitarian or economic necessity in areas where immediate full-roof replacement is financially impossible, providing a temporary shield against the elements.

Transitioning from a mere coating to a high-tech solution involves utilizing materials like Stone Coated Metal Roof Tiles. Unlike a liquid application, these tiles combine the aesthetic appeal of traditional clay with the strength of modern metal, using a high-corrosion resistant Al-Zn plate as the base.

This evolution represents a shift from "maintenance-based" roofing to "performance-based" roofing. By integrating waterproof acrylic resins and natural stone particles, the industry provides a solution that is not just a surface treatment but a structural enhancement.

Future Innovations in Reflective Roofing

The future of the industry is leaning heavily toward "Cool Roof" technology. While some attempt to achieve this via a white roof coating over asphalt shingles, the next generation of materials involves High Reflective Ceramic Granules. These granules are designed to reflect a higher percentage of solar radiation, significantly lowering indoor temperatures.
